Editor Extraordinaire Ashton Ruby joins us to review what might be considered one of the first true action RPGs: Crystalis for the NES! Known as God Slayer: Sonata of the Distant Heavens in Japan (which is an objectively cooler name), we follow our post-apocalyptic hero in his quest to save what remains of the world from the evil Draygon!----------Today's Guest InformationName: Ashton Ruby Bio: A tired dad who edits videos and podcasts in his free time. Retro Hangover is a podcast in which your hosts, Shane Koski and Chris Coplien, spotlight a different piece of video game history (be it a specific title, console, company, or person) each episode. They provide a brief background, discuss their personal experiences, as well as their favorites aspects of the item in question. Oh, and there's beer.
